链路追踪命令在哪些场景下有用?
在当今信息化时代,网络和应用程序的复杂性日益增加,这使得链路追踪(Link Tracing)技术在确保系统稳定性和性能优化方面变得尤为重要。链路追踪命令,作为网络诊断和故障排除的重要工具,在以下场景下发挥着至关重要的作用。
一、网络故障排查
1. 网络延迟
当用户在使用网络服务时,遇到网页加载缓慢、视频播放卡顿等问题时,链路追踪命令可以帮助技术人员定位延迟的源头。通过追踪数据包在网络中的传输路径,可以找到网络延迟的具体位置,进而采取相应的优化措施。
案例:某企业内部网络中,部分员工在使用ERP系统时,发现数据加载速度缓慢。通过链路追踪命令,技术人员发现延迟发生在数据中心与ERP服务器之间的链路上。经过优化链路带宽,问题得到解决。
2. 网络中断
在网络出现中断的情况下,链路追踪命令可以帮助技术人员快速定位故障点,并采取相应的修复措施。例如,通过追踪数据包在网络中的传输路径,可以发现中断发生在哪个环节,从而判断是网络设备故障、链路故障还是配置错误。
案例:某企业数据中心网络突然中断,导致业务无法正常开展。通过链路追踪命令,技术人员发现中断发生在与互联网连接的出口路由器上。经过检查,发现路由器配置错误导致网络中断,修复配置后,网络恢复正常。
二、性能优化
1. 应用性能监控
链路追踪命令可以帮助技术人员实时监控应用程序的性能,包括响应时间、吞吐量等指标。通过分析这些指标,可以发现性能瓶颈,并采取相应的优化措施。
案例:某电商平台在促销活动期间,发现订单处理速度明显下降。通过链路追踪命令,技术人员发现性能瓶颈出现在订单处理系统与数据库之间的链路上。优化链路带宽后,订单处理速度得到显著提升。
2. 网络带宽优化
链路追踪命令可以帮助技术人员了解网络带宽的利用情况,从而进行合理的带宽分配和优化。例如,通过追踪数据包在网络中的传输路径,可以发现某些链路带宽利用率较低,可以将部分流量转移到这些链路上,提高整体网络性能。
三、安全审计
1. 数据泄露追踪
当发现数据泄露事件时,链路追踪命令可以帮助技术人员追踪数据包在网络中的传输路径,从而找到数据泄露的源头,并采取措施防止数据泄露进一步扩大。
案例:某企业发现部分敏感数据被非法访问。通过链路追踪命令,技术人员发现数据泄露发生在内部网络与互联网连接的出口链路上。经过调查,发现是内部员工违规操作导致数据泄露,采取措施后,数据泄露事件得到控制。
2. 网络攻击追踪
在网络攻击事件中,链路追踪命令可以帮助技术人员追踪攻击数据包在网络中的传输路径,从而找到攻击源头,并采取措施防止攻击进一步扩大。
案例:某企业网络遭受DDoS攻击,导致业务无法正常开展。通过链路追踪命令,技术人员发现攻击源来自多个不同的IP地址。采取措施封禁攻击IP后,攻击得到有效控制。
总之,链路追踪命令在网络故障排查、性能优化和安全审计等方面发挥着重要作用。随着网络和应用程序的复杂性日益增加,链路追踪技术的重要性也将不断凸显。
猜你喜欢:DeepFlow